Coming Soon: Online Retirement ApplicationOnline Retirement coming Nov. 13, 2018

Over the past couple months, we’ve asked for contact information for the staff in your office who are responsible for verifying employee data for retirement. This is needed because we will be launching a brand new feature in ORBIT for members of the Teachers’ and State Employees’ Retirement System and Local Governmental Employees’ Retirement System. Coming November 13, 2018, your employees can start retiring online!

Although employees may be retiring online, retirements will still be processed the same way they are processed now. Whatever agency processes you have created for your staff should not be impacted by this online application. The online retirement application is simply an alternative to paper; the underlying processes have not changed.

Here are some of the highlights of the online application:

  • Wizard-like experience guides members through the entire retirement process.
  • Application is built into ORBIT, a website already familiar to members, so there’s no need to learn new log in credentials.
  • Integrated help topics and videos provide targeted information to help members make informed decisions about their retirement benefits.

As with paper applications, we will still coordinate with you to verify an employee's information, with one small improvement: When your employee retires, the Retirement Systems will contact you by email (if you've responded to the survey mentioned above) and will include an electronic copy of the Form 6C so you can help your employee's retirement application process quickly. You'll be able to email your form and avoid snail mail delays!

Although we strongly encourage all members to utilize this new feature, we will continue to accept paper applications.

Encourage Employees to Take Action during National Retirement Security Week

Ready-to-use videos available!

Saving for retirement should be one of your employees’ most important financial priorities – but not necessarily something that they should think about constantly. National Retirement Security Week, October 21-27, 2018, is the perfect opportunity for all of us to pause and review our retirement savings plan and take action to ensure we are on track for a secure retirement.

The Retirement Garden Edition video series, created by the National Association of Government Defined Contribution Administrators, likens saving for retirement to planting a garden to emphasize the benefits of: saving early, increasing savings, building an emergency fund, IRS catch-up provisions and more.

These are easy to share in your employee newsletter throughout National Retirement Security Week! Remember that the NC Total Retirement Plans 401(k), 457 and 403(b) offer best-in-class features and benefits, local assistance from retirement educational counselors, high-quality investment options customized to meet the needs of NC public servants and some of the lowest fees in the nation.
